Mikel Arteta Credits Pep Guardiola for Tactical Insights in Arsenal's Historic Victory Over Real Madrid



In a night that will be etched in Arsenal's history, Mikel Arteta's side delivered a commanding 3-0 victory over Real Madrid in the first leg of their Champions League quarter-final. The Emirates Stadium witnessed a tactical masterclass, and Arteta revealed that his former mentor, Pep Guardiola, played a pivotal role in shaping the team's approach.

Arteta, who worked closely with Guardiola during his tenure as an assistant coach at Manchester City, sought advice from the Catalan tactician ahead of the high-stakes clash. "We spoke with Pep a few days ago, and I wanted to ask him for some advice," Arteta shared in his post-match interview. "It's important to learn from the best, and his insights were invaluable."

The Gunners showcased a cohesive and disciplined performance, exploiting Real Madrid's defensive vulnerabilities.

Declan Rice emerged as the star of the evening, scoring two stunning free-kicks, while Mikel Merino sealed the victory with a clinical finish. Arsenal's midfield dominance and strategic overloads left the 15-time European champions struggling to find their rhythm.

Arteta emphasized the significance of the win, calling it a historic moment for the club. "When you haven't played against Real Madrid in 20 years and haven't made a long run in the Champions League, you have to make history," he remarked. However, he remained cautious, acknowledging the challenge of the second leg at the Santiago Bernabéu. "We’re clear about the performance we played, but we’ll talk about the game we have to play in Madrid."
